Abstract
The invention relates to a core-alloyed shell semiconductor nanocrystal comprising: (i) a core of a semiconductor material having a selected band gap energy; (ii) a core-overcoating shell consisting of one or more layers comprised of an alloy of the said semiconductor of (i) and a second semiconductor; (iii) and an outer organic ligand layer, provided that the core semiconductor material is not HgTe. In certain embodiments, the core semiconductor material is PbSe and the alloy shell semiconductor material has the PbSexS1-x structure; or the core semiconductor material is CdTe and the alloy shell semiconductor material has either the CdTexSe1-x or CdTexS1-x structure.
